May seem like an odd question, but I hate buying cheaper stuff that breaks if I can avoid it. Another dollar to two for a better product is worth it to me…

I found a couple squeeze bottles in the cupboard, the type you put oil, etc. in, but the lids with the spout leaks. I hate to replace them with equally cheap and disposable bottles. Have you found a brand of squeeze bottles that are a bit heftier and do not leak through the lid threads?

I was at Academy Sports on Thursday and checked out the Blackstone bottles - very nice, but they were a bit large for what I need. They were $9.99 for two, though. While I was there I checked out their seasonings and BBQ sauces and noticed some of the BBQ sauces, like the Blues Hog brand, came in a really nice squeeze bottle that could be reused, thus killing two birds with one stone.

Have you looked at the Wally World brand? Not as heavy as the BS, but for 99¢ a bargain.
Tried them. Very thin plastic. Give ‘em a squeeze with a reasonably thick sauce in them and they deform enough that the top pops right off, dumping 8 oz or so of sauce onto the rib rack you are trying to wrap.

It happened at a KCBS competition. I trashed them there.
